This contraindication label is critically important, since women with SCD frequently have high-risk pregnancies throughout gestation, with increased morbidity and mortality for both the mother and baby. Acute clinical complications for the mother occur commonly during gestation, while placental insufficiency through repeated infarctions also leads to increased fetal morbidity. Protection of the mother's health during pregnancy is therefore a high priority, which historically has been aided by judicious use of transfusions and management by a multidisciplinary healthcare team. In the current era, many women with SCD of child-bearing age are taking daily oral hydroxyurea with an excellent treatment effect, so its forced discontinuation around the time of pregnancy represents cessation of effective therapy. Abrupt withdrawal of hydroxyurea is typically deleterious and may not be justified in this setting. Numerous published case reports and small series have described the safe use of hydroxyurea as anti-neoplastic therapy during pregnancy in women with cancer; moreover, anecdotal experience of \>100 pregnancies with hydroxyurea exposure did not document any teratogenicity.
Based on the importance of determining the actual risks and benefits of continuing hydroxyurea as disease-modifying therapy during pregnancy to protect both mothers and babies, and the lack of documented in vivo data, the safety of hydroxyurea during gestation and subsequent lactation was recently identified as an important knowledge gap by the NHLBI evidence-based SCD guidelines. Further data collection is needed regarding the actual effects of hydroxyurea for women with SCD during both pregnancy and while breastfeeding. Accordingly, we will conduct a multinational research project to retrospectively capture known human exposures to hydroxyurea in the setting of SCD, which have occurred during gestation and/or lactation, to elucidate the outcomes for the mothers and their babies. Those outcomes will be compared to pregnancies in these same women without hydroxyurea exposure.

Retrospective Chart Review
Medical record chart review of women seen previously for clinical care prior to June 20, 2019 at participating institutions with SCD and hydroxyurea exposure during gestation or lactation will be identified by healthcare providers.
Chart Review
Medical records or data available from previous clinical care prior to June 20, 2019 about pregnancy and breastfeeding outcomes, both for babies with hydroxyurea exposure and other babies by these same women.
Participant Survey and Retrospective Chart Review
Participants providing their medical records without the assistance of a health care provider will be asked to complete a questionnaire through REDCap and will have the option to upload their deidentified medical records if they are available.
